Transaction 08310dc0898e76fa869f1a594dee9ad2fa6725d861b77afb411f6a33aed23bec

1 Input
2 Outputs
  • 08310dc0898e76fa869f1a594dee9ad2fa6725d861b77afb411f6a33aed23bec:0
  • value  122199785
    address  15ZTzVPeS4qTpN4UtxkLvy5ZjEsqEvaK1b
  • 08310dc0898e76fa869f1a594dee9ad2fa6725d861b77afb411f6a33aed23bec:1
  • value  587934691
    address  3BCdVBkru4v8S9rarZzjyLa6C9UbhgzNeU